UP Bus Inferno: 5 Killed in Moving Vehicle Fire, Driver Accused of Fleeing Without Warning

A terrifying incident unfolded on a highway in Uttar Pradesh when a passenger bus suddenly caught fire while in motion. The blaze claimed five lives as the flames rapidly consumed the entire vehicle. Survivors now allege that the bus driver abandoned the scene without alerting anyone, sparking outrage and calls for accountability.

Fire Erupts on the Highway

The incident occurred late Tuesday night while the private bus was heading toward its destination with over 30 passengers onboard. According to witnesses, the fire broke out suddenly, possibly near the rear section of the bus. Within minutes, the flames engulfed the vehicle, leaving passengers in panic.

One local resident, who witnessed the fire from a distance, recalled the horrifying scene. “The flames were so massive they were visible from nearly a kilometer away. By the time we reached, the entire bus was already burning,” he said.

Driver Allegedly Fled Without Alerting Passengers

Several survivors have accused the bus driver of abandoning the vehicle and escaping without warning anyone. As a result, many passengers had no idea what was happening until smoke filled the cabin.

“We woke up to the smell of smoke and people screaming,” said a passenger who managed to escape. “The driver had already jumped off. He didn’t warn us. He didn’t even try to stop the bus or help.”

Due to the sudden chaos, passengers were forced to break windows and climb out. Tragically, five people were unable to escape in time and died inside the burning vehicle.

Passengers and Locals Tried to Help

Despite the danger, bystanders and fellow commuters rushed to assist. They attempted to break the windows and rescue trapped individuals. However, the fire spread too quickly, leaving little time for rescue efforts.

“I grabbed a rod and started smashing windows, but the heat and smoke were unbearable,” said a local truck driver. “We managed to pull out a few, but it wasn’t enough.”

Meanwhile, others called for emergency help. However, according to eyewitnesses, fire services arrived nearly 30 minutes later—well after the bus had turned to ashes.

Investigation Underway

In response to the growing public outcry, police have launched a full investigation. A forensic team has already begun examining the burnt vehicle to determine the fire’s origin.

A senior police officer stated, “We are collecting all evidence and eyewitness accounts. If the driver or operator is found negligent, we will take strict action.”

Currently, the driver remains missing, and police are making efforts to locate him. Authorities suspect he may have fled the state to avoid arrest.

Government Responds to Public Pressure

Reacting to the nationwide outrage, the Uttar Pradesh government has ordered an immediate safety audit of all buses operating in the region. Officials also announced financial assistance for the families of the deceased.

“We are treating this incident with utmost seriousness,” said a state government spokesperson. “No one will be spared. The company operating this bus will face legal consequences if found guilty.”

Additionally, the government is reviewing new policies to enhance passenger safety. These include mandatory fire drills, improved training for drivers, and real-time tracking systems in public transport.
